Design and Validation of a Laboratory-Scale System for Investigating Coking Byproducts
Christian Manera, Guilherme Liziero Ruggio Da Silva, Bruno Deves Flores, Eduardo Osório, Marcelo Godinho, Antônio Cezar Faria Vilela

TL;DR
This paper describes a lab system that accurately replicates industrial coking processes to study byproduct yields like coke, coal tar, and gas.
Contribution
A validated lab-scale coking system is developed to replicate industrial yields and gas composition with high accuracy.
Findings
Coke yields in the lab differed by only 1.6% from industrial results.
COG methane and hydrogen concentrations matched industrial values within 5%.
The system showed high repeatability and mass balance consistency (99.7–100.2%).
Abstract
The byproducts of metallurgical coke production play a significant role in the economic well-being of integrated steel mills. In this context, this study aimed to design, construct and validate a laboratory-scale system to investigate the yields of the three main coking products: coke, coal tar and coke oven gas (COG). Laboratory yields of coke, coal tar and COG, as well as the COG composition, were validated against industrial values obtained with the same coking blend. The apparatus, comprising a coking retort and a cracking column, was designed based on systems described in the literature. The coking process was carried out at 1000 °C with a heating rate of 3 °C/min. The optimal cracking temperature and residence time for reproducing industrial conditions were determined to be 800 °C and 30 min, respectively.
